As I am accepting more misses now and finally forced myself to let my story take a turn towards being grim and perilous, I noticed something with the endure harm move:
If your health is 0, suffer -momentum ... Then, roll +iron or +health whichever is higher. //My health is at zero. Is it ever possible for my iron to be negative? Feels to me like i always should roll +Iron.

ReplyDeleteHi, Bernhard Lutz. If you health is at 0, you will indeed always be rolling +iron (since stats are always at least +1, at least in the default array).
ReplyDeleteHowever, note that I should actually have a paragraph break between "If your health is 0, suffer -momentum equal to any remaining -health" and "Then, roll +iron or +health, whichever is higher". This would avoid the implication that you only roll when your health is at zero (see the Test your Spirit move for the proper formatting). You will instead make the move and roll whenever you suffer any -health.
I'll flag that for a fix. Thanks much for drawing my attention to it.
